How to eat Bacon Jam with BBQ Sauce

  • Layer it onto beef, chicken or pork burgers
  • Used as a sauce in pulled pork sandwiches, wraps, tacos or burgers
  • Served as a side to steak or sausages
  • Used on fresh or toasted sandwiches
  • Served alongside other sauces for breakfast and brunch dishes
  • Mixed with olive oil to produce a vinaigrette used on salads
  • Served with waffles or pancakes and eggs

How to make Bacon Jam

Making bacon jam is easy, you simply fry bacon, caramelise onions, add the remaining ingredients and slowly cook down. The sugar will work its magic and combine the vinegar and tomato sauce, forming the all-important sticky jam taste and texture. For the full cooking instructions scroll down to the recipe. Bacon Jam with BBQ Sauce

This is more of an all-rounder jam, made with a base of ketchup and cooked down with sugar and vinegar and smoked paprika to produce a ‘BBQ’ sauce taste. The bacon lardons are chunkier and with a satisfying chew. This is the ultimate bacon jam for a cheeseburger, beef burger, chicken burger or served at a BBQ alongside grilled meat and vegetables.

Ingredients

Scale
  • 300g smoked bacon lardons
  • 2 large white onions, diced into small pieces
  • 6 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tsp dry thyme
  • 2 Tbsp smoked paprika
  • 1/4 raw cup sugar
  • ¼ cup apple cider vinegar
  • ½ tsp chilli powder (optional)
  • 180ml water
  • 180ml tomato ketchup
  • 1 tsp sea salt flakes
  • 1/2 tsp freshly ground black pepper

Instructions

  1. Fry bacon lardons over medium heat until the bacon is crispy.
  2. Add onions and cook until very soft and start to caramelise. They should be nicely browned and a little sticky.
  3. Add the sugar, thyme and smoked paprika. Cook for a couple of minutes, trying to help sugar melt and caramelise. Next, add apple cider vinegar and cook until reduced with no obvious liquid.
  4. Finally, add water and ketchup and over a low heat cook down for 5 – 10 minutes or until it reaches a jam-like consistency. Checking and stirring every now and then to ensure it doesn’t burn or become dry.
  5. Stir through salt and pepper. When cool, transfer to a jar and refrigerate overnight before use. This will allow the flavours to meld and produce a wonderful flavour.

Notes

Substitutes: Sugar can be substituted with Maple Syrup.
